Overview

Would you be able to spend a million dollars in cash and leave yourself penniless, if it meant you would then be given many more millions? That's poor Monty Brewster's dilemma in this charming 1903 tale which has been made into a movie six times, the most recent starring Richard Pryor and John Candy.

About the Author

Indiana native George Barr McCutcheon (1866–1928) found success with his first novel, Graustark: The Story of a Love Behind a Throne, which led to a series of five sequels, all set in a fictional East European country. Brewster's Millions, which has been adapted for the stage and screen, is his best-known work.
